Asp.Net 使用 Npoi 导入导出 Excel 的方法
asp.net 针对 Excel 文件的导入与导出是非常常见的功
能之一。本文实例讲述了 Asp.Net 使用 Npoi 导入导出 Excel
的方法。分享给大家供大家参考之用。具体方法如下:
在使用 Npoi 导出 Excel 的时候,服务器可以不装任何
office 组件,一般在导出时用到 Npoi 导出 Excel 文件,所
导 Excel 也符合规范,打开时也不会有任何文件损坏之类的
提示。但是在做导入时还是使用 OleDb 的方式,这种方式的
导入在服务器端似乎还是需要装 office 组件的。
一、Npoi 导出/下载 Excel
具体功能代码如下:
public void NpoiExcel(DataTable dt, string title)
{
NPOI.HSSF.UserModel.HSSFWorkbook book = new
NPOI.HSSF.UserModel.HSSFWorkbook();
NPOI.SS.UserModel.ISheet sheet =
book.CreateSheet("Sheet1");
NPOI.SS.UserModel.IRow headerrow =
sheet.CreateRow(0);